So my movie pick will be "He's Just Not That Into You", a 2009 romantic comedy film that is based on a self-help book of the same title. It is about nine people who had to deal with their romantic problems, with Gigi as the main character who oftentimes misinterprets the behavior of her romantic partners. She came to believe that she is "the rule", as Alex puts it, who in the end became "the exception" for the one person (Alex) who unconsciously fell in love with her.

IMDb folks have this to say:

In Baltimore, five women and four men try to sort out the signals that the sexes exchange. Gigi imagines every man she meets is Mr. Right; she gets reality checks from Alex, a sweet but cynical saloon keeper. Janine and Ben seem solidly married until he chats with Anna in a market checkout line; meanwhile Anna is indifferent to the pursing Connor. Neil and Beth have been together seven years; she dumps him when she realizes he really and truly isn't going to marry her. Does he love her? And Mary sells advertising while searching on line for a man. Will those in love stay in love? Will those searching figure out who is and who isn't into them? Are men all that different from women?
